Vinyl Specifications
| Specification | Details |
|---|---|
| Product Type | Automotive Vinyl Wrap |
| Film Type | Polymeric calendered vinyl film |
| Designed Use | Full vehicle wraps, partial wraps, and exterior accents |
| Film Construction | Polymeric vinyl with air-release adhesive channels |
| Face Film Thickness | 3.7–4.1 mil (approx. 0.094–0.104 mm) |
| Adhesive Type | Solvent-based pressure-sensitive acrylic adhesive |
| Adhesive Thickness | 1.6 mil (approx. 0.041 mm) |
| Initial Tack | Low Initial Tack, High Holding Power |
| Air-Release Channels | Yes |
| Release Liner | PET |
| Top Protective Film | PET, where supplied with the applicable finish or roll configuration |
| Directional Film | Yes — maintain a consistent film direction across adjacent panels |
| Application Method | Dry application |
| Recommended Installation Temperature | 20°C–30°C (68°F–86°F) |
| Service Temperature Range | −45°C to +45°C (−49°F to 113°F) |
| Roll Width | 60 in / 5 ft / 1.52 m |
| Full Roll Length | 59 ft / 19.7 yd / 18 m |
| Approx. Full Roll Weight | 28.7 lb / 13 kg |
| Expected Outdoor Service Life | Approx. 2 years, depending on climate, UV exposure, installation, parking conditions, and maintenance |
| Expected Indoor / Sheltered Service Life | 2-3 years, depending on use and maintenance |
| Installation Difficulty | Easy to Intermediate; DIY-friendly |
Technical Performance Data
| Test Item | Typical Result |
|---|---|
| Elongation at Break — MD | Approx. 200% |
| Elongation at Break — CD | Approx. 190% |
| Tensile Strength | 22.7 N/10 mm |
| Dimensional Stability | Shrinkage less than 4%* |
| Surface Tension | Approx. 34 dynes/cm |
| Release Force | 0.12 N/25 mm, tested at 25°C and 50% RH |
| Initial Tack | 1360 g/25 mm, tested at 26°C and 64% RH, GB31125-2014 |
| Peel Strength | 7.05 N/25 mm, tested at 25°C and 42% RH, GB/T2792-1998 |
| Holding Power | 72.09 h, tested at 25°C and 50% RH, GB/T4851-1998 |
| Aging Test 1 | 7 days at 65°C — no adhesive residue observed after removal with heat |
| Aging Test 2 | 10 days at 65°C — no adhesive residue observed after removal without heat |
Installation & Application
| Application Method | Dry application |
|---|---|
| Installation Temperature | 20°C–30°C (68°F–86°F) |
| Post-Heating | 95°C–110°C (203°F–230°F) |
| Curves & Recesses | Up to 120°C (248°F) |
| Directional Film | Yes — maintain consistent film direction across panels |
| Recommended Tools | Squeegee, knife, masking tape, magnets, gloves, heat gun, IR thermometer |
| Installation Notes | Avoid overstretching and overheating. Professional installation is recommended for complex curves and recesses. |
Care & Maintenance
| Washing | pH-neutral automotive shampoo; hand wash or touchless wash recommended |
|---|---|
| Pressure Washing | Below 2000 PSI; avoid spraying directly at exposed edges |
| Avoid | Brush car washes, abrasive cleaners, strong solvents, and harsh chemicals |
| Contaminants | Remove bird droppings, tree sap, fuel residue, and insects promptly |
| Wax & Sealant | Use vinyl-safe products only |
| Parking | Indoor, garage, or shaded parking recommended |
Lifespan & Warranty
| Outdoor Service Life | Approx. 2 years |
|---|---|
| Indoor / Sheltered Use | Up to 3 years |
| Warranty | 2-Year Limited Warranty for eligible material defects |
| Warranty Exclusions | Improper installation, overstretching, overheating, misuse, accidents, environmental damage, incompatible chemicals, and pre-existing paint defects |
Storage & Shelf Life
| Shelf Life | Up to 2 years |
|---|---|
| Storage Temperature | 10°C–20°C (50°F–68°F) |
| Relative Humidity | Approx. 50% |
| Storage Conditions | Keep in original packaging in a clean, dry place away from direct sunlight, heat, dust, and moisture |

RAXTiFY vinyl wrap is designed to last approximately 2–3 years with proper installation and regular care.
Actual lifespan may vary depending on the film series, finish, climate, UV exposure, parking conditions, washing habits, and overall vehicle surface condition. Vehicles parked indoors or in shaded areas may help maintain the wrap’s appearance for longer.
For best results, hand wash the wrapped vehicle with clean water, pH-neutral soap, and a soft microfiber mitt or sponge. Dry the surface with a clean microfiber towel after washing.
Avoid harsh chemicals, abrasive cleaners, automatic car washes, polishing compounds, fuel spills, and high-pressure washing directly on film edges. Long-term exposure to intense sunlight, heat, rain, snow, dust, and pollution may affect the finish over time.
Yes. RAXTiFY vinyl wrap can be removed later when it is properly heated and removed with care.
Our vinyl wrap is designed to be removable without damaging factory OEM paint that is in good condition. For the safest result, we recommend professional removal, especially for full vehicle wraps, older installations, or vehicles with unknown paint history.
Please note that paint condition matters. Repainted surfaces, peeling clear coat, rust, dents, scratches, weak paint, or improper removal may increase the risk of paint damage.
